2. Challenges Of Recycling Solar Panels
It is widely approved that recycling photovoltaic panels has numerous ecological benefits, however, it is additionally true that the procedure isn't without its obstacles. However just what are these difficulties? Let's examine even more.
One of the most significant issues with recycling solar panels is the intricacy of the job itself. It can be hard to break down the different parts, such as glass and metal, to be reused individually. Additionally, solar panel manufacturers usually have a mix of materials utilized in their items which makes sorting them much more complex. Moreover, there are safety and security and health and wellness risks involved with taking care of broken glass or breathing in fumes from melting components.
Another key difficulty connected with recycling solar panels is expense. Lots of nations do not have sufficient infrastructure or sources to sufficiently recycle these products which causes greater expenditures for organizations attempting to do so. In addition, because of the specific nature of reusing photovoltaic panels, this can produce a financial problem on business attempting to stay compliant with laws. Inevitably, these expenses could be given to customers making it hard for them to afford renewable resource resources.
